Harley (male)

Harley came into our care via the pound system. Thanks to his microchip, we have been able to gather some information from his previous owner.

Harley is a 19-month-old castrated male who was living with an older female dog. He is a clever and intelligent boy, although it appears he has not experienced much of the outside world so far.

When Harley first arrived, he was very strong on the lead. However, with ongoing assessment and training while in our care, this has improved immensely, and he continues to make great progress.

Due to his unknown history around children, Harley will not be rehomed with them.

We are looking for a home that is keen to work with a young, intelligent dog and has the time and commitment to continue his training. Harley will thrive with an adopter who can keep him mentally engaged, provide structure, and focus on building a strong bond with him as he settles into family life.
